DraftKings, FanDuel Pitchers - MLB DFS Lineup Picks

Nick Pivetta vs. COL ($9.1K DraftKings; $9.3K FanDuel)

Pivetta has had one excellent start (against Atlanta) and a pretty bad one last time out against the Cubs. I have tried targeting the Cubs with pitchers a few times this season, but I am quickly taking them off the list as they have been incredibly tough on opposing pitchers to start the season. So let's cut Pivetta some slack here and talk about tonight's juicy matchup with the Rockies.

Colorado finally hit a little bit in their last series, but they still rank 28th in wRC+ against RHP this season, with the worst K% in baseball at nearly 30%. This is a great spot for Pivetta to get back on track, and he should be able to pile up some strikeouts to give him a solid floor. There's some nice win equity here, too, as the Padres are -210 favorites with a solid offense to provide Pivetta with run support.

Taj Bradley vs. ATL ($8.7K DraftKings; $9.7K FanDuel)

I love Bradley here tonight, and I have been a big fan of his for several seasons. We could be witnessing a breakout this year if his first two starts are a sign of things to come, as he's whiffed 14 hitters over his first 11 frames.

I'm chasing those strikeouts tonight as Atlanta is off to an abysmal start at the plate, whiffing 26% of the time against righties (fourth-worst in the league). There's some danger here if Bradley walks guys and gives up a home run or two, but I was impressed at how he bounced back from a four-run first inning against Texas in his last start to pitch four more scoreless frames and get seven strikeouts.

DraftKings, FanDuel Infielders - MLB DFS Lineup Picks

Kristian Campbell - 2B/OF, BOS vs. Davis Martin ($4.2K DK; $3.0K FD)

I am all over the Red Sox tonight in this matchup, as Davis Martin stands out to me as one of the worst starting pitchers on the slate. Martin simply doesn't miss bats, and that's a recipe for disaster against a lineup like Boston's, which has a great combination of power and speed.

Campbell has been flashing an impressive hit tool this season, hitting .318 with hits in all but two games. He's got power in all fields and the ability to steal a base. His price is suppressed because of his spot in the batting order, but he's now eligible at 2B and OF on both sites, providing some added flexibility. Get him into your Boston stacks, or use him at 2B as a nice value play for cash games.

Jake Cronenworth – 1B/2B, SDP vs. German Marquez ($4.0K DK; $2.9K FD)

Cronenworth is one of the cheapest cleanup hitters you will find, and he's hitting right in the middle of a very good Padres offense. With Jackson Merrill out, the Pads will need Cronenworth and Gavin Sheets to provide some pop from the left side of the plate, and lefties are exactly the hitters we usually want to target Rockies' starter German Marquez with in DFS.

Jake "the Rake" happens to have three career homers off Marquez. While I don't typically use BvP to justify picking hitters, it certainly doesn't hurt to help make the case that Cronenworth profiles quite well against Marquez and his arsenal of pitches. This game isn't in Coors, but the Padres are still one of my favorite offenses tonight, as Marquez is attempting to come back from multiple years of injuries and is backed by a below-average bullpen.

Spencer Torkelson – 1B, DET vs. David Festa ($3.7K DK; $2.9K FD)

I'm not sure what Torkelson has to do to get some respect. The Detroit slugger has three home runs and is hitting .311, and the post-hype breakout is in full effect already.

The Twins are turning to David Festa to fill the empty spot in the rotation vacated by Pablo Lopez, which is interesting because some of us might think that Zebby Matthews was the better choice there based on his strong spring and how Festa floundered.

While Festa has plus stuff, he also got knocked around at times last year and struggled in ST. This is not a lineup to have an off day against, as Detroit has surprisingly hit to a 159 wRC+ against RHP this season, the best mark in baseball! Line up those lefties, but make sure to anchor that stack with Torkelson as Festa gives it up to righties, too.

DraftKings, FanDuel Outfielders - MLB DFS Lineup Picks

Cam Smith - 3B/OF, HOU vs. Jack Kochanowicz ($2.4K DK; $2.4K FD)

The rookie has struggled at the plate so far; however, he showed some signs of life in the Seattle series, going 3-7 with a triple and two RBI in two games.

We always need value, and Smith is nearly as cheap as it gets tonight, despite being one of the more talented hitting prospects in the game.

I like Smith here in this matchup, specifically because Kochanowicz is a major contact pitcher who doesn't miss too many bats. His 92% Z-Contact% is the second-worst on the slate behind Davis Martin. That could be the cure for Smith's contact struggles (35% K% so far).

Teoscar Hernandez - OF, LAD vs. Matthew Boyd ($5.0K DK; $3.9K FD)

As much as I love Matthew Boyd as a late-round value in seasonal fantasy baseball and have been impressed with his results so far, I can't ignore that Teoscar is one of the best left-mashers we have seen in the last decade.

Hernandez has been heating up lately, too, riding a four-game hitting streak with three home runs in that stretch. He profiles well against the fastball-slider mix that Boyd mainly features, and I won't be surprised if he goes deep tonight.

Jackson Chourio - OF, MIL vs. Eduardo Rodriguez ($5.5K DK; $3.8K FD)

Chourio is on a tear right now, having had two huge series in Cincy and Colorado to boost his offensive statistics. Now, we are seeing why he was a second-round pick in fantasy drafts last month, as he's been on fire and hard to keep off the basepaths.

He's smashing lefties so far this year to the tune of a .875 SLG and 1.250 OPS. Despite a fluky 12-strikeout performance against Washington, E-Rod's days of being a pitcher we fear are long over, and he's a guy who I would rather target with good right-handed hitters as he's HR-prone.

DraftKings, FanDuel MLB DFS Stacks

1. Boston Red Sox vs. Davis Martin (4.5 implied run total)

I mentioned it already in Campbell's blurb, but Martin has some of the worst metrics of any pitcher on the slate, and the White Sox bullpen could be called into action here early tonight if he struggles. Boston was slow out of the gates but has been heating up the last week and a half. This lineup is deep and stackable in multiple ways.

Fave combo - Duran, Devers, Casas, Campbell, Abreu

2. Tampa Bay Rays vs. Bryce Elder (4.8 run total)

Elder is simply not good and might be on his last chance here with the Braves after he struggled badly last year, too. Tampa doesn't have many names you will recognize in their lineup, but they do have a bunch of pesky hitters who will work counts and potentially double or single you to death.

I have Lowe as a home run pick tonight, lefties have smashed Elder badly in his career so I am rolling with mainly lefties and the righty Caminero.

Fave combo - Lowe, Caminero, Aranda, Misner, Mangum

3. Detroit Tigers vs. David Festa (4.2 implied run total)

Yes, Detroit has the best wRC+ against RHP so far this season! Carpenter and Greene are deep threats from the left side, but so are Spencer Torkelson and catching prospect Dillon Dingler. I think Detroit is a sneaky slate-winning stack for GPPs.

Fave Combo - Malloy, Carpenter, Greene, Torkelson, Dingler
